Be part of the opening chapter of the newly reimagined Royal Palm South Beach Miami, re-opening in 2026 following a transformative $110 million renovation. This iconic beachfront destination is poised to reclaim its place as one of South Beach’s most exciting premium lifestyle hotels—designed for high-impact meetings, incentive travel, lifestyle-driven gatherings, and unforgettable group experiences. Ideally located at the intersection of Collins Avenue and Ocean Drive, the Royal Palm offers direct access to pristine white-sand beaches, the oceanfront boardwalk, and the cultural, dining, and entertainment energy that define Miami Beach—from Lincoln Road to Española Way. Rising 17 stories above the shoreline, the hotel will feature 404 thoughtfully redesigned guestrooms and 20,000 square feet of flexible indoor and outdoor event space, creating a dynamic, design-forward environment where business and leisure seamlessly intersect.
